KMI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2025 in Review

1,642 of the 7,458 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Kinder Morgan (KMI) for Q1 2025, worth a combined $41.8B — up 3.5% from $40.4B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 167 funds opened new KMI positions and 97 closed out — a net gain of 70 holders — while 632 added to existing stakes and 638 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Blackstone Inc, adding an estimated $193M. The largest seller was Bank of America, cutting an estimated $419M.
